Subject: Legacy pricing — heads up before we pull the trigger

Hi all,

Quick one before Thursday's sync. We're finally moving on the legacy price increase for customers still on the old Fenwick Suite contracts. Average uplift is 9%, phased over two billing cycles, with a grandfather discount for anyone who's been with us since the Calder Bay launch.

Support and Accounts: expect a bump in tickets the first two weeks. Scripts are in the shared folder.

Please keep the note below strictly within this group.

Cheers,
Maren

management briefing: Only 33 of the 205 pilot accounts renewed Kasath, so a churn review is set for October 17. Weniusek Logistics is in early talks to buy Holethax Freight for about $345.6 million.

## Reportly Environments: Timezone Handling

Report exports in Reportly normalize timestamps to UTC at ingest; display timezone is applied per-tenant at render time. Staging intentionally pins a non-UTC default to surface conversion bugs. On-call: mismatched totals usually mean a tenant override, not a data issue. Each environment's timezone settings are as follows.

config for bafog-fajog:
oliix:
  log_level: error
  metrics_host: metrics.oliix.zemvarsys.internal
  pool_size: 4

### Step 4: Flip rendering over to the new engine

Okay, this is the fun part. Torchpress 5 swaps the old string-interpolation renderer for the compiled template engine, which cut render times roughly in half on the Maplewick staging cluster. You don't need a code freeze, but do this during low traffic since the first request per template pays a compile cost. Restart the render pods after applying. Set the engine parameters to the values shown below.

service settings:
BRIIX_PIN=8582
BRIIX_TENANT=raleth
BRIIX_METRICS_HOST=metrics.briix.urlaqstack.example
BRIIX_SEAL=seal_c11ef522
BRIIX_STANDBY_TEAM=ulaok